The private dose file consists of info on powerful dose E, equivalent dose to your lens of the eye in the dosimeter worn at collar amount or thyroid protect and equal dose at hand from a ring or bracelet dosimeter; these readings differ according to the quantity, kind, and location of non-public dosimeter employed. These private dose records ought to be reviewed from the department's radiation protection part in order that the dose restrictions are certainly not exceeded.

Radiation protection is A necessary difficulty in diagnostic radiology to make sure the basic safety of individuals, healthcare experts, and the general public. Lead has historically been used as a shielding material due to its superior atomic selection, significant density, and usefulness in attenuating radiation. Nevertheless, some concerns relevant to the very long-phrase well being effects of toxicity, environmental sickness together with weighty excess weight of lead have led to the try to find different lead-free shielding components. Leadfree multilayered polymer composites and non-lead nano-composite shields happen to be instructed as successful shielding supplies to interchange typical lead-primarily based and one steel shields.
